The size of Thornton is approximately 16.6 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 1.2% of total area. The population of Thornton in 2011 was 7,861 people. By 2016 the population was 8,060 showing a population growth of 2.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Thornton is 0-9 years. Households in Thornton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Thornton work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 80.9% of the homes in Thornton were owner-occupied compared with 77.3% in 2016.
